Fan Reportedly Ejected From Thunder-Lakers Game After Making Contact With LeBron James
USA TODAY Sports

On Monday evening, the Los Angeles Lakers hosted the Oklahoma City Thunder in California.  

The Lakers won the game by a score of 112-105, and Anthony Davis led the team with 27 points and 15 rebounds.  

During a timeout, a fan ran up to LeBron James and made contact with him (h/t NBACentral and X user @Fernadad1). 

ClutchPoints added more details on the incident. 

Via ClutchPoints: "A fan at tonight’s Lakers-Thunder game was kicked out after running up to LeBron James on the bench and putting his arms around him. 

The fan was kicked out, and James was seen visibly upset."

Despite the incident, the Lakers got the victory, and James had a good performance, putting up 25 points, seven rebounds and six assists while shooting 12/20 from the field and 1/2 from the three-point range in 39 minutes of playing time. 

With the victory, the Lakers now have a 20-21 record in their first 41 games, which has them as the tenth seed in the Western Conference. 

They are 14-7 in 21 games at home and will host the Dallas Mavericks on Wednesday evening in Los Angeles.  

James is averaging 24.7 points, 7.2 rebounds, 7.5 assists and 1.4 steals per contest while shooting 52.4% from the field and 39.0% from the three-point range in 37 games. 

He will likely make his 20th straight NBA All-Star Game next month. 

As for the Thunder, they dropped to 27-12 in their first 39 games but still remain as the second seed in the Western Conference.
